    Hi @maddog8212 ,

    I see that you have lost connection with the P1102w wireless. I will definitely do my best to help you.

    I would like to reset the printer first to clear the previous network settings.
    Turn the printer off, press and hold the wireless button and cancel (x button) while turning the printer on and do not release both buttons until the printer stops making the noise.

    Print a configuration report and check the SSID address and IP are disabled.
    Print a Configuration Page.

    Plug the USB cable from the printer to the computer.

    I have provided Windows and Mac steps, you can choose how you want to set up the printer again.

    Windows as follows:

    Run the Wireless Setup to set up the printer on the network again.

    Go to start, all programs, HP, HP Laserjet P1102w, then select Wireless Network Configuration.

    Steps to configure the wireless.

    Then, unplug the USB cable.

    Test the printer.

    Mac as follows: (since you mentioned that you had the HTML option for your Mac)

    Make sure that Safari is set as default browser. (sometimes the SAP will not open if it is not set by default)

    Open Safari, at the top, select the Safari menu, select Preferences, general, as a default value.

    Close all applications.

    In the Apple menu bar, click Go, computer, MAC hard drive, library, Printers, HP, LaserJet, click the folder for your printer, click browser EWS or HTML config, it should open the webserver integrated for the printer to set up the wireless, and then click the network tab, click on wireless on the left and fill out your information. (be sure to infrastructure is selected and alpha or numeric is selected) Apply the settings.

    You should get a solid blue light on the printer in 1 minute about.

    Remove the USB driver, then add the network printer:

    Click on the Apple.
    Click on System Preferences.

    Click the printing and scanning.

    Select the printer, and then click the sign - to remove the printer. (USB driver)

    Unplug the USB cable.

    Then click on the + sign and select the printer from the list and click Add. (Hello P1102w)

    Try to print.

    If you have run Setup for the wireless again on Mac in the first place, on the Windows computer, simply create a new port.

    Go to start, devices and printers, click right on the printer and on the left, click printer properties, select the ports tab.

    Click Add Port, select the Port TCP/IP Standard, then New Port and follow the instructions in the wizard.
